## Service Accounts: Token Refresh Bug

Plugin session tokens issued by Hollowbeam sometimes fail silent refresh after 55 minutes, returning 401 instead of rotating. Workaround: request a fresh token on any 401 rather than retrying. Fix ships in Hollowbeam 4.2. Until then, test against the sandbox using the service key below.

gateway credential: qvz23-XSZTNBjrucz4Q49XMT1TuVw

Handing over FeedProof, our podcast feed validator, ahead of the plugin SDK launch. Plugin authors hook into the validation pipeline via the `onEpisodeCheck` callback; each rule must return a severity and a stable rule ID. Breaking changes to the hook interface require a two-week deprecation window. The full plugin contract, examples, and versioning policy are documented on the internal page below.

operations page: https://confluence.lumiclabs.internal/projects/display/browse/projects/b6be

Please cascade the following to your branch managers with care. Effective next quarter, we will stop accepting new orders for the Parlane appliance series. Existing stock may be sold through, but no replenishment will be issued after the cut-off. Warranty service continues for the full contractual period; spares will route through the Hartveil depot. Branch managers should prepare customer scripts using the attached guidance and avoid speculation about successor products. The confidential summary of the related business plans appears below.

internal memo for kadug-tawep: The northern region missed its Wenvan quota by 27.3 percent last quarter. Soroxox Holdings plans to lower the Aldix list price by 8.2 percent in November. The steering committee signed off on a budget of $264.1 million for Project Briix. The renewal with Quenethax Freight closes at $65.6 million a year, 21.0 percent below the last contract.

Hey! Welcome aboard — I'm handing off the Lumavault audit-log viewer before I rotate onto the Fenwick project. It's a small Flask app that renders events from the Tarn cluster; filters live in views.py and are honestly a bit crusty. Deploys go through the Quillbot pipeline, nothing manual. Pema on the platform team can grant you staging access. One thing you'll need right away: the viewer's encrypted config bundle unlocks with the recovery passphrase below.

vault phrase of yaguf-hahaf = druath-holix